Exit and Reloop
u The EXIT/RELOOP button can
be used same as Seamless
Loop function.
7
Reverse Play
i You can play Sampler sound
in reverse with push RVS
(FLIP) button. In reverse play
mode RVS LED lights up.
Reverse playback will start with next
playback starting after reverse mode
turned on.

Setting the sampler volume and pitch
The sound level (volume) and pitch can be
set individually for sampler1 and 2.
See m - step 7 Adjust sound level and
pitch.
10
Clearing the Sampler data
!0 While pressing the (RVS)/FLIP/(CLR)
button, push the SAMP button (SAMP1 or
SAMP2) to clear the sampler.
By pushing the (RVS)/FLIP/(CLR) button
for approx. 1 sec, you can clear both
samplers 1 and 2.

Moving Sampler B point
o When the B button is pushed
during sampler playback, the
B point moves to the point at
which the button was
pushed, and loop playback
from point A starts.
